Guest rooms, which were elementary school classrooms in a previous era, are unusually spacious, each with a sitting area, fireplace and private bathroom. Original chalkboards in the guest rooms are "decorated" with comments from past guests. The front rooms provide a panoramic view of the ruggedly beautiful Pinal Mountains. Rear rooms face the old Dominion mine, offering a picturesque view of historic mining operations. Generations of successful Arizonans were educated here, including Rose Mofford, former governor of Arizona.
